As far as extras go, we can add any number of npt fittings or hose barbs, or even the IAC if you wish to keep it. As for water lines, as the stock lower section of the manifold is retained in most cases, all plumbing remains as it would stock. If you want to got with completely new lowers and flange ( say for additional injectors bosses), that's entirely possible as well.

If you're comparing this to one of the cheap breadbox manifold kits that people weld on to their stock manifold runners, then you're not comparing apples to apples. Those crappy manifolds have no taper from front to back to insure equal airflow to the back runners and no curve near the inlet to help smooth airflow from the TB to the bulk of the plenum.

These guys make good parts and the price is fair. How do I know?... I had one of their manifolds on my RB20 and loved it!
